LanguageTool
LanguageTool

Description: LanguageTool is an open-source proofreading application that checks for grammar, style, and spelling issues in over 20 languages. It can be integrated into various text editors and web browsers as an add-on.

LanguageTool
LanguageTool Features
  • Grammar checking
  • Style checking
  • Spelling checking
  • Available in over 20 languages
  • Can be integrated into text editors and web browsers
  • Open source and free
